Agility Partners is seeking a qualified Quality Engineer to fill an open position with one of our clients. This role offers an exciting opportunity to work in Financial Crimes IT, ensuring the quality and accuracy of critical financial systems. The ideal candidate will lead automated testing efforts and data quality assessments for SAS AML, Currency Transaction Reporting, Customer Due Diligence, and Sanctions Screening systems. Collaborating with developers, business analysts, and stakeholders, this role ensures robust testing and compliance with industry standards. The Ideal Candidate
- 5-7 years of experience in quality engineering, preferably in financial services.
- Expertise in automated testing tools such as Katalon, Selenium, JUnit, and TestNG.
- Strong understanding of CI/CD pipelines and version control systems like Git.
- Hands-on experience with SAS AML, SymphonyAI, (NetReveal), or Actimize solutions.
- Proficiency in SQL, scripting languages (Python, Shell), and data quality tools (Informatica, Talend).
- Knowledge of BSA regulations and financial compliance requirements.
- Strong collaboration, communication, and problem-solving skills.
